How much capital is recommended for beginners to start trading digital currencies?

What is the recommended amount of capital for beginners who want to start trading digital currencies? How much money should they invest in order to minimize risks and maximize potential profits?

- Andrea GiovinoAug 01, 2022 · 3 years agoThe recommended amount of capital for beginners to start trading digital currencies varies depending on individual circumstances. However, it is generally advised to start with a small amount that one can afford to lose. This allows beginners to gain experience and learn from their mistakes without risking a significant portion of their savings. As they become more comfortable and knowledgeable, they can gradually increase their investment capital.
- MohanedElhajFeb 05,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en it comes to trading digital currencies, there is no one-size-fits-all answer to how much capital beginners should start with. It depends on factors such as risk tolerance, financial situation, and investment goals. Some experts suggest starting with a minimum of $100 to $500, while others recommend starting with a larger amount to have a better chance at generating substantial returns. Ultimately, it is important for beginners to do thorough research, seek advice from experienced traders, and make informed decisions based on their own financial capabilities and goals.
